Summary and Meaning
Meaning: Bethlehem, the birthplace of Jesus Christ
Origin: The name Belen has Spanish origins, derived from the Hebrew word 'Bethlehem,' meaning 'house of bread' or 'house of the god Baal.'
Usage: Belen is primarily a feminine name, but it can also be used for boys. It is more common as a girl's name.

Religious and Cultural Significance
Religion: Christian
Background: In Christianity, Belen holds immense significance as the birthplace of Jesus Christ. It is a sacred site for Christians and is often associated with peace, hope, and faith.
Cultural Significance: Belen is a popular name in Spanish-speaking cultures, particularly in Latin America, where it is often used to honor the Virgin Mary and the Nativity of Jesus.
Historical Significance: Belen, as the birthplace of Jesus Christ, holds immense historical significance for Christianity. It is a place of pilgrimage for millions of Christians worldwide.
